HY-Slicer

HY-Slicer

HY-Slicer is an open source 3D slicer for preparing 3D printing models. It has features like support generation, configurable slicing profiles, and machine and filament profiles.

ReSlice

ReSlice

ReSlice is a video editing software that specializes in quickly slicing and rearranging video clips. It has an intuitive timeline interface for fast video edits.
